I have a x64 (64 bits) machine that I'll need to run an integration
service.
This service was created using .NET and to access the TPS files I need
an ODBC driver, that I've already purchased.

However I've found something rather interesting.
Installing the driver it goes under the Program Files (x86) and IT IS
TO BE INSTALLED THERE since it's a 32 bit driver, but I CAN'T LOCATE
THE DRIVER under the x86 ODBCAD.

It's located under the x64 ODBCAD and there it WILL FAIL.


So, for you all to understand:

I've installed a x86 version (only one available) of the TPS ODBC
Driver (v5).
It installs under the Program Files (x86) -> Because it's a x86
driver.
BUT the option to add a x86 driver does NOT exists. Instead it's
located under the x64 version of the ODBCAD.


Any help??
